
AMO 's encoders measure position values with deviations of less than 1 µm per signal period, which enables precise positioning of robot axes and therefore the safe operation of cobots in close proximity to human workers. The position values determined by the encoders are also redundant - two independent values are generated in the encoder for each measurement. In this way and through the additional transmission of error bits to the higher-level control system, measurement errors are eliminated.
The absolute encoders have been certified for use in safety-related applications.
As a service for robot manufacturers, the encoders have a so-called mechanical fault exclusion: the safe mechanical connection of the encoders to the drive unit of numerous applications has been tested and confirmed by a type examination. This eliminates this process for robot manufacturers. The absolutely functionally safe encoders are equipped with purely serial single-encoder interfaces (EnDat 2.2 or Drive CLiQ).
